Overview

UNS S32750, commonly known as Alloy 2507, is a super duplex stainless steel engineered for extreme environments where high strength and exceptional corrosion resistance are non-negotiable. With a balanced microstructure of approximately 50% austenite and 50% ferrite, this material delivers superior mechanical properties compared to standard austenitic (e.g., 304, 316) and even conventional duplex grades like 2205.

Our UNS S32750 / Alloy 2507 stainless steel sheets and plates are manufactured to meet international standards such as ASTM A240/A240M, EN 10088-2, and NACE MR0175/ISO 15156, ensuring reliability in the most demanding industrial sectors—including oil & gas, chemical processing, seawater desalination, power generation, and marine engineering.

Key Advantages of Alloy 2507

  • Exceptional resistance to pitting, crevice, and stress corrosion cracking—especially in chloride-rich environments
  • High tensile and yield strength: ~2x stronger than 316L stainless steel
  • Excellent performance in acidic, alkaline, and high-temperature conditions
  • Good weldability and fabricability when proper procedures are followed
  • Low thermal expansion and high thermal conductivity enhance dimensional stability during thermal cycling

Ideal for applications involving seawater, sour gas (H₂S), brine, bleach, and aggressive chemical media.


Chemical Composition (Typical, wt%)

Element Content (%)
Chromium (Cr) 24.0–26.0
Nickel (Ni) 6.0–8.0
Molybdenum (Mo) 3.0–5.0
Nitrogen (N) 0.24–0.32
Manganese (Mn) ≤1.20
Carbon (C) ≤0.030
Silicon (Si) ≤0.80
Phosphorus (P) ≤0.035
Sulfur (S) ≤0.020
Iron (Fe) Balance

Note: Composition complies with ASTM A240 and EN 1.4410 (W.Nr 1.4410).


Mechanical Properties (Solution Annealed Condition)

Property Typical Value
Tensile Strength 800–1000 MPa
Yield Strength (0.2% offset) ≥550 MPa
Elongation at Break ≥25%
Hardness (HB) ≤290 HB
Density (20°C) 7.8 g/cm³
Thermal Conductivity ~30 W/m·K
Coefficient of Thermal Expansion (20–100°C) 12.5 × 10⁻⁶ /K

These values significantly exceed those of standard austenitic stainless steels, enabling thinner sections and weight savings in structural designs.


Corrosion Resistance Highlights

Alloy 2507 excels in environments where other stainless steels fail:

  • Critical Pitting Temperature (CPT) in 6% FeCl₃: ≥70°C
  • Critical Crevice Temperature (CCT): Typically 15–20°C lower than CPT
  • Resists sour service (H₂S) per NACE MR0175
  • Performs well in seawater, bleach plants, and flue gas desulfurization (FGD) systems

The high PREN (Pitting Resistance Equivalent Number)—calculated as PREN = %Cr + 3.3×(%Mo) + 16×(%N)—typically exceeds 40, classifying it among the most corrosion-resistant stainless alloys available.

Common Industrial Applications

Industry Application Examples
Oil & Gas Downhole tubing, manifolds, separators, subsea pipelines
Chemical Processing Reactors, heat exchangers, storage tanks, piping systems
Marine & Offshore Seawater cooling systems, shipboard components, desalination plants
Power Generation Flue gas scrubbers, condenser tubes, boiler components
Pulp & Paper Bleach towers, digesters, washers
Water Treatment Membrane housings, reverse osmosis systems, brine concentrators

Its ability to withstand chloride-induced stress corrosion cracking (SCC) makes it a preferred alternative to 316L and even 904L in coastal and offshore installations.

Handling & Fabrication Guidelines

  • Welding: Use matching filler metals (e.g., ER2594). Maintain interpass temperature <100°C to avoid sigma phase formation. Post-weld solution annealing is generally not required but may be beneficial for critical services.
  • Machining: Requires rigid setups and low speeds due to high strength; use carbide tools and ample coolant.
  • Forming: Cold forming is possible within limits; hot forming recommended above 300°C if extensive deformation is needed.
  • Pickling & Passivation: Essential after welding or machining to restore corrosion resistance.
